Default Fuel injector clicking?!?

Hello Honda-tech!!

I have lurked for a while and now I finally have a problem worth asking! I have a 1997 Honda Delsol SI with a stock D16y8 and a automatic transmission (sucks) and 168k on it. I was changing a headlight today and checking the electrical system when I noticed that the engine has an audible clicking noise near cylinder #4. the noise only is audible when the engine gets too operating temperature and the noise speeds up when I rev the engine. I took my ratchet and listened too the noises around the cylinder head and close too the fuel injector but I could here it clicking the most when I put the ratchet right on the fuel injector.

After investigating with google I see that it is normal for fuel injectors too make a clicking nose but usually dulls down when the engine gets too operating temp. but this is the opposite. Any tips too go about diagnosing what it is?
